ASIA/KOREA - Appointment of Auxiliary Bishop of Daejeon

Monday, 30 November 2020

Vatican City (Agenzia Fides) - On 28 November 2020, the Holy Father appointed rev. Stephanus Han Jung Hyun, of the clergy of Daejeon, currently Parish priest of the Holy Family Parish, as Auxiliary Bishop of the Diocese of Daejeon (Korea), assigning him the titular See of Mozotcori.
His Exc. Mgr. Stephanus Han Jung Hyun was born on 7 September 1971 in Hong Sung in the Diocese of Daejeon (Korea). After primary and secondary schools, he entered the Major Seminary in Seoul and studied Philosophy and Theology, from 1990 to 1996 and later went to the Major Seminary in Daejeon, from 1997 to 1999. He was ordained a priest on February 21, 2000 for the clergy of Daejeon.
Since his ordination he has held the following positions: Parish Vicar of Tanbangdong Parish (2000-2001); Parish Vicar of Dangjin Parish (2001-2002); Student in Rome at the Pontifical Biblical Institute where he obtained a Licentiate in Ancient East Studies (2002-2010); Assistant Spiritual Father at St. Joseph's College, Rome (2010-2013). He later was: Parish priest of Bedne Parish (2013-2016); Member of the Presbyterial Council and Secretary General of the Diocesan Synod (2015-2019); since 2014 he has been a member of the Commission for the permanent formation of the clergy and of the group of Book Censors and since 2019 Parish priest of the Holy Family Parish.
